What are All-on-4 Dental Implants?

All-on-4 dental implants are a revolutionary solution for individuals who have lost all or most of their natural teeth. This technique involves the placement of four strategically positioned dental implants that support a full arch of replacement teeth. Unlike traditional dentures, All-on-4 implants provide a permanent, fixed solution that looks and feels like natural teeth.

Is the Procedure Painful?

One of the primary concerns patients have about All-on-4 implants is the potential for pain. While any surgical procedure can cause some discomfort, the All-on-4 technique is designed to minimize pain and discomfort during and after the procedure. During the surgery, the dentist will administer local anesthesia to numb the treatment area, ensuring you don't feel pain during the implant placement. After the procedure, you may experience some mild discomfort or swelling, which can be managed with over-the-counter pain medication and cold compresses. It's important to note that the level of pain experienced can vary from person to person, and the dentist's skill and experience can also play a role in the overall comfort level. Choosing a reputable and experienced dentist in Bathurst can help ensure a smooth and relatively painless procedure.

How long does the All-on-4 procedure take? The entire All-on-4 process, from the initial consultation to the final restoration, typically takes several months to complete. The surgery itself can take 2-3 hours, but the overall timeline depends on the individual patient's healing process and the dentist's schedule. 2. Can I eat normally with All-on-4 implants? Yes, one of the benefits of All-on-4 implants is that they allow you to eat a wide variety of foods, including harder and chewier items. However, it's important to follow the dentist's instructions regarding dietary restrictions during the initial healing period. 3. How long do All-on-4 implants last? With proper care and maintenance, All-on-4 implants can last for many years, often up to 20 years or more. Regular dental check-ups and good oral hygiene habits are essential for the long-term success of the implants.
